PEOPLE v. PILON


30 A.D.2d 365 (1968)

The People of the State of New York, Respondent, v. Rene Pilon, Appellant

Appellate Division of the Supreme Court of the State of New York, Third Department.

July 23, 1968.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

J. Robert La Pann and Peter D. Fitzgerald for appellant.

Thomas R. North, District Attorney, for respondent.

GIBSON, P. J., AULISI, STALEY, JR., and GABRIELLI, JJ., concur.


HERLIHY, J.

This is an appeal from a judgment of the County Court of Clinton County rendered upon a jury verdict convicting the appellant Pilon and two others of committing a felony murder.
